If a doctor tells you that your kidneys are healthy, does that mean that you definitley don't have diabetes? |
Or at least... you most likely don't have diabetes? I was just wondering... thanks, guys! The only way to definitively know that the kidneys are working ok and that diabetes is not present, is to be tested via blood testing. Besides testing your blood, your doctor would also do a physical exam and get your family medical history.
